基础知识计算机只能处理0和1两个数字,所以所有的数据(文本、图像)必须变成0和1这样的数字。ASCII编码计算机是美国人发明的,所以最早只有127个字符被编写进计算机,也就是常见的阿拉伯数字,字母大小写,以及键盘上的符号。这被称为ASCII编码。比如A的ASCII编码为65,65再转换为01000001,这才是计算机处理的东西。各个国家自己的编码中国制定了GB2312编码,兼容ASCII编码,那么
转载
2024-06-01 01:07:20
42阅读
我下面记录的很多是从参考那里来的,但是好像写转载只能填一个链接,所以我就写原创了。但其实主要是想给自己看的个人笔记。咳咳,这个必须了解。简单地说呢,就是字符串是一个对象,它可以使用encode()方法转化成指定编码方式的 bytes 对象。比如 UTF-8 编码方式、GBK编码方式、gb2312编码方式。而一个 bytes 对象,可以使用decode()方法,以及正确的编码方式,来转化成有意义的字
转载
2023-07-20 14:42:41
175阅读
为什么会报错“UnicodeEncodeError: 'ascii' codec can't encode characters in position 0-1: ordinal not in range(128)”?本文就来研究一下这个问题。字符串在Python内部的表示是unicode编码,因此,在做编码转换时,通常需要以unicode作为中间编码,即先将其他编码的字符串解码(decode)成
转载
2023-07-17 21:18:53
138阅读
1. 概述 本文主要包括以下几个方面:编码基本知识,java,系统软件,url,工具软件等。 在下面的描述中,将以"中文"两个字为例,经查表可以知道其GB2312编码是"d6d0 cec4",Unicode编码为"4e2d 6587",UTF编码就是"e4b8ad e69687"。注意,这两个字没有iso8859-1编码,但可以用iso8859-1编码来"表示"。 2. 编码基本知识 最早的编
转载
2023-07-23 17:07:24
366阅读
# Python的encode url函数
---
## 简介
在网络通信中,URL(Uniform Resource Locator)是指定资源的地址。为了在URL中传递参数,我们需要将参数进行编码,以确保它们在传输过程中不会丢失或引起错误。Python提供了一个非常方便的内置函数`urlencode()`,用于将参数编码为URL安全的字符串。本文将详细介绍该函数的用法及示例。
## u
原创
2023-12-30 11:45:48
673阅读
文章目录一、流程控制函数二、聚合函数三、加密函数四、日期函数五、数字函数六、字符串函数七、其他函数 一、流程控制函数序号函数说明1IF(test,v1,v2)如果test是真,返回v1;否则返回v22IFNULL(arg1,arg2)如果arg1不是空,返回arg1,否则返回arg23NULLIF(arg1,arg2)如果arg1=arg2返回NULL;否则返回arg14CASE WHEN[te
转载
2023-06-07 11:26:48
200阅读
一、urlencode()urllib库中的urlencode()方法,接受参数形式为:[(key1, value1), (key2, value2),…] 和 {‘key1’: ‘value1’, ‘key2’: ‘value2’,…} 返回的是形如key1=value1&key2=value2的字符串。import urllib
data=[('email','北京1234@qq.co
转载
2023-06-27 15:00:39
461阅读
## Java编码和解码函数的实现
作为一名经验丰富的开发者,我将教你如何实现Java的编码和解码函数。在本文中,我将向你展示整个过程的步骤,并提供每个步骤所需的代码和注释。
### 流程概览
在开始之前,让我们先来了解整个编码和解码函数实现的流程。下面是一个展示这个流程的表格:
| 步骤 | 描述 |
| ------ | ------ |
| 步骤 1 | 导入Java的编码和解码库
原创
2023-08-07 10:34:04
124阅读
首先要搞清楚,字符串在Python内部的表示是unicode编码,因此,在做编码转换时,通常需要以unicode作为中间编码,即先将其他编码的字符串解码(decode)成unicode,再从unicode编码(encode)成另一种编码。 decode的作用是将其他编码的字符串转换成unicode编码,如str1.decode('gb2312'),表示将gb2312编码的字符串转换成unicode
转载
2023-11-28 14:14:56
42阅读
定义缓冲区Buffer在java nio中负责数据的存储,缓冲区就是数组,用于存储不同类型数据的数组。jdk为java七大基本类型数据都准备了响应的缓冲区(boolean值除外):ByteBufferCharBufferShortBufferIntegerBufferLongBufferFloatBufferDoubleBuffer上述缓冲区除了ByteBuffer的 功能稍微多点外,因为Byte
转载
2023-08-14 15:51:33
129阅读
# Java字符串的encode函数浅析
在Java编程语言中,字符串编码是一个非常重要的概念。了解如何使用 `encode` 函数对于处理不同字符集,尤其是在进行数据传输和存储时显得尤为重要。本文将详细探讨Java字符串的 `encode` 函数,包含代码示例,力求让读者能够深入理解这一功能的应用及其底层原理。
## 什么是字符串编码?
字符串编码是将字符转换为字节的过程。这对于计算机而言
描述encode() 方法以指定的编码格式编码字符串。errors参数可以指定不同的错误处理方案。语法encode()方法语法:str.encode(encoding='UTF-8',errors='strict')参数encoding -- 要使用的编码,如: UTF-8。errors -- 设置不同错误的处理方案。默认为 'strict',意为编码错误引起一个UnicodeError。 其他可
转载
2023-06-27 18:13:24
193阅读
在使用Python2时,我们习惯于在文件开头声明编码# coding: utf-8不然在文件中出现中文,运行时就会报错 SyntaxError: Non-ASCII character... 之类,这是因为python2的文件编码默认使用的ascii,ascii码是不支持中文的。如果在开头声明了编码,文件编码就会变为utf-8。python执行过程的编解码python使用的unicode
转载
2023-06-19 13:53:14
413阅读
encode()和decode()decode英文意思是 解码,encode英文原意 编码字符串在Python内部的表示是unicode编码,因此,在做编码转换时,通常需要以unicode作为中间编码, 即先将其他编码的字符串解码(decode)成unicode,再从unicode编码(encode)成另一种编码。decode的作用是将其他编码的字符串转换成unicode编码,如str1.deco
转载
2023-06-26 09:57:28
79阅读
# MySQL encode函数注入实现流程
## 1. 概述
在开始介绍MySQL encode函数注入的实现步骤之前,我们先来了解一下什么是注入攻击。注入攻击是一种常见的安全漏洞,攻击者通过向输入参数中注入恶意代码,使得应用程序在处理输入时执行攻击者预期的操作,从而获取非法权限或者窃取敏感信息。MySQL是广泛使用的关系型数据库管理系统,而MySQL的encode函数也存在注入漏洞。
本
原创
2023-09-08 11:21:21
109阅读
在学习tcp udp收发时踩了好多个坑,其中一个坑就是关于编码和解码的操作了。 在这里 编码:encode() 将字符按照编码格式编码2进制的操作 解码:decode() 将2进制串按照解码格式解码成相应的字符的操作 在进行通讯时,收发数据是按照2进制进行收发的,在发送数据之前,数据要先经过编码 encode() 在通讯之后,收到的数据是2进制的,如果是汉字之类的如果不经过解码,print时看到的
转载
2023-07-20 14:41:40
32阅读
描述Python encode() 方法以 encoding 指定的编码格式编码字符串。errors参数可以指定不同的错误处理方案。语法encode()方法语法:str.encode(encoding='UTF-8',errors='strict')参数encoding -- 要使用的编码,如"UTF-8"。 errors -- 设置不同错误的处理方案。默认为 'str...
原创
2021-08-12 21:48:30
231阅读
# Python编码与Java编码的比较
在软件开发领域,Python和Java都是广泛使用的编程语言。它们各自具有独特的特点和优势。本文将对Python和Java的编码方式进行比较,并提供一些代码示例,以帮助读者更好地理解这两种语言的差异和相似之处。
## Python与Java概述
Python是一种解释型、面向对象的高级编程语言,以其简洁的语法和易于学习而闻名。Python广泛应用于W
原创
2024-07-27 03:31:56
35阅读
Encode编码: Java是双字节编码utf-16be,中文占用2个字符,英文占用2个字符。 项目默认编码是GBK,中文占用2个字符,英文占用1个字符。 UTF-8编码:中文占用3个字符,英文占用1个字符。 文本文件就是字节序列,可以是任意编码的字节序六二,编码只是读取的方式,当字节序列是某种编码时,要把字节序列转换成字符串,也要用这种编码的方式,否则会发生乱码。package com.
转载
2023-10-07 21:28:05
121阅读
python2字符串编码存在的问题:使用 ASCII 码作为默认编码方式,对中文处理不友好把字符串分为 unicode 和 str 两种类型,将unicode作为唯一内码,误导开发者python3中默认编码方式修改为utf-8。在存储和显示上,python3使用文本字符和二进制数据进行区分,更加明确和清晰。文本字符使用str类型表示,str 能表示 Unicode 字符集中所有字符,而二进制数据使
转载
2023-08-09 18:03:44
70阅读